Jaisalmer Family Friendly 5-Day Itinerary

Friday, December 1: Arrival in Jaisalmer

Morning: Start your trip by exploring the magnificent Jaisalmer Fort,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. This 12th-century fort is a mesmerizing combination of intricate architecture and rich history. Take a guided tour to learn about its fascinating past.

Afternoon: Visit the Patwon Ki Haveli, a cluster of five historic mansions showcasing exquisite Rajasthani craftsmanship. Admire the intricate carvings, beautiful paintings, and antique furniture.

Evening: Head to Gadisar Lake, a serene oasis in the heart of the city. Enjoy a peaceful boat ride and witness a stunning sunset over the lake. The area surrounding the lake is dotted with small temples and shrines.

  • Jaisalmer Fort: Cost: Free, Time Spent: 2-3 hours
  • Patwon Ki Haveli: Cost: INR 100 per person, Time Spent: 1-2 hours
  • Gadisar Lake: Cost: Free, Time Spent: 1-2 hours
Saturday, December 2: Desert Adventure

Morning: Embark on a thrilling desert safari in the Sam Sand Dunes, located about 40 km from Jaisalmer. Ride a camel and explore the vast golden sand dunes, a quintessential desert experience. Engage in fun activities like sandboarding and jeep safari.

Afternoon: Visit the Desert National Park, home to diverse wildlife and unique desert flora. Take a guided nature walk or enjoy a picnic amidst the picturesque surroundings.

Evening: Experience a magical evening at a desert campsite. Enjoy a cultural show with Rajasthani folk music and dance performances. Indulge in a traditional dinner under the starry sky.

  • Sam Sand Dunes: Cost: INR 1,000 per person (including camel ride), Time Spent: Half Day
  • Desert National Park: Cost: INR 100 per person, Time Spent: 2-3 hours
  • Desert Camp: Cost: INR 2,000 per person, Time Spent: Evening
Sunday, December 3: Cultural Exploration

Morning: Visit the Nathmal Ji Ki Haveli, an architectural marvel constructed by two Muslim brothers. Admire the intricate carvings and craftsmanship that blend Rajput and Islamic styles.

Afternoon: Explore the Bada Bagh, a stunning complex of royal cenotaphs (chhatris) built to honor the Maharajas of Jaisalmer. Enjoy the peaceful ambiance and panoramic views of the desert landscape.

Evening: Immerse yourself in the vibrant atmosphere of the bustling local markets. Shop for traditional Rajasthani handicrafts, textiles, and jewelry. Don't forget to sample local street food like pyaaz ki kachori and mirchi bada.

  • Nathmal Ji Ki Haveli: Cost: INR 50 per person, Time Spent: 1-2 hours
  • Bada Bagh: Cost: INR 100 per person, Time Spent: 1-2 hours
  • Local Markets: Cost: Varies, Time Spent: 2-3 hours
Monday, December 4: Royal Heritage

Morning: Visit the magnificent Salim Singh Ki Haveli, known for its distinctive architecture and grandeur. Admire the intricately carved balconies and archways that make this haveli a visual treat.

Afternoon: Explore the stunning Jain Temples, located within Jaisalmer Fort. These intricately carved temples date back to the 12th and 15th centuries and are dedicated to various Jain Tirthankaras.

Evening: Witness the captivating sound and light show at Jaisalmer Fort. The show brings the history of the fort to life through colorful lights, music, and narrations.

  • Salim Singh Ki Haveli: Cost: INR 20 per person, Time Spent: 1-2 hours
  • Jain Temples: Cost: INR 200 per person, Time Spent: 1-2 hours
  • Sound and Light Show: Cost: INR 100 per person, Time Spent: 1-2 hours
Tuesday, December 5: Farewell to Jaisalmer

Morning: Enjoy a leisurely breakfast and bid farewell to the enchanting city of Jaisalmer. Take a relaxing stroll through the narrow lanes of the city, capturing the last glimpses of the beautiful architecture.

Afternoon: Visit the Desert Cultural Centre and Museum to learn more about the rich culture, traditions, and history of Rajasthan. Explore the exhibits showcasing artifacts, musical instruments, and traditional costumes.

Evening: Spend your final evening watching a breathtaking Rajasthani puppet show, an art form that has been entertaining audiences for centuries. Marvel at the intricate puppetry skills and lively performances.

  • Desert Cultural Centre and Museum: Cost: INR 50 per person, Time Spent: 1-2 hours
  • Rajasthani Puppet Show: Cost: INR 100 per person, Time Spent: 1-2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For a unique experience, venture beyond the usual tourist spots and explore Mandir Palace, a splendid heritage hotel that offers a glimpse into the opulent lifestyle of the erstwhile royals. The intricate stone carvings and magnificent architecture will leave you mesmerized.
